Transcribed Image Text:9. [Para. 4-a-9] Current taxes receivable uncollected at year-end, and the related
Allowance for Uncollectible Current Taxes account, were both reclassified as
delinquent.
Of the amount classified as delinquent it was determined $70,450 would not be
collected within 60 days of the fiscal year end and would therefore be unavailable
for use in the current period. As a result, the related amount of revenues was
reclassified as deferred inflows of resources.
Required: Record the reclassification of the balances in the current taxes
receivable account and related allowance for uncollectible account in the General
Fund and governmental activities journals.
